Określanie nazwy ścieżki
Każda opcja pliku wyjściowego akceptuje argument pathname , który może określać lokalizację i nazwę pliku wyjściowego. Argument może zawierać nazwę dysku, katalog i nazwę pliku. Między opcją a argumentem nie jest dozwolone żadne miejsce.
Jeśli nazwa pathname zawiera nazwę pliku bez rozszerzenia, kompilator daje dane wyjściowe domyślnego rozszerzenia. Jeśli nazwa ścieżki zawiera katalog, ale nie ma nazwy pliku, kompilator tworzy plik o domyślnej nazwie w określonym katalogu. Nazwa domyślna jest oparta na podstawowej nazwie pliku źródłowego i domyślnym rozszerzeniu na podstawie typu pliku wyjściowego. Jeśli całkowicie opuścisz ścieżkę pathname , kompilator utworzy plik o domyślnej nazwie w katalogu domyślnym.
Alternatywnie argument pathname może być nazwą urządzenia (AUX, CON, PRN lub NUL), a nie nazwą pliku. Nie należy używać odstępu między opcją a nazwą urządzenia lub dwukropkiem w ramach nazwy urządzenia.
Nazwa urządzenia | Reprezentuje |
---|---|
AUX | Urządzenie pomocnicze |
OSZUKAĆ | Konsola |
PRN | Drukarka |
NUL | Urządzenie o wartości null (bez utworzonego pliku) |
Przykład
Następujący wiersz polecenia wysyła plik mapfile do drukarki:
CL /FmPRN HELLO.CPP
Zobacz też
Plik wyjściowy (/F), opcje
Opcje kompilatora MSVC
Składnia wiersza polecenia kompilatora MSVC